Jenn's Writing Prompt today: Your favorite book:
To ask an English major her favorite book is like asking a mother to choose her favorite child. How in the world can I choose just one?! So, I will subdivide books into categories and choose from there.
Favorite Classic: I love southern literature maven Eudora Welty's Delta Wedding. I wrote my senior thesis on this book. Honorable mention: The Great Gatsby, The Awakening (and I could probably add a hundred others to this list!)
Favorite Book from Growing Up: Little Women and all of the Anne of Green Gables books. I still pick these up and read them from time to time, and no, there is absolutely no way to choose between the two. Honorable mention: Ramona Quimby
Favorite Young Adult/I-can't-believe-I'm-reading-this Book: I preface these choices by saying, please don't judge me! Twilight and Hunger Games. I love them, in all their sappy, mushy teenage angst glory. This is escapist literature and I'm not ashamed! (ok, I'm a little ashamed). I will say that I prefer the books to any movie made. Honorable mention: Searching for Alaska, Unwind.
Current Favorite: Game of Thrones series, anything by Jennifer Weiner (who DH respectful refers to as the Weiner books). If you have a best friend, I encourage you to read Best Friends by Martha Moody. I loved this book and had my bff read it after me because I felt like we could relate to these characters.
I'm sure I've left several books I adore off of this list. I'm a very fast reader, so sometimes I forget what I read. I also sometimes refuse to see movies based on books because I can't take the disappointment :)
